The Health Education & Outreach Supervisor has responsibility for understanding and communicating information about a wide range of youth development, sexuality and reproductive health issues working with a variety of individuals at all age levels. Their primary focus will be to oversee and manage the educational and recreational programs at The Connection Youth After-School site and the Advantage After School Program (AASP) at Gaskill Middle School. Their secondary focus will be to coordinate and supervise a team of staff that develop and deliver outreach programs geared towards youth development. In addition, the Health Education & Outreach Supervisor will represent The Connection, AASP, and PPCWNY on positive youth development issues throughout the Niagara Falls community.
